Chloramphenicol ELISA kit description:




Diagnostic Automation/Cortez Diagnostics, Inc. offers a Chloramphenicol Food ELISA Kit that is an Enzyme Immunoassay for the Quantitative Determination of Chloramphenicol in Food.  This Chloramphenicol Food ELISA Kit is a quick, economical, and sensitive Food Toxin ELISA Kit which is designed to detect Chloramphenicol in food.  The Chloramphenicol Food ELISA Kit represents a highly sensitive Food ELISA Test Kit detection system and is particularly capable of the quantification of chloramphenicol in food products.

 

The Chloramphenicol Food ELISA Kit is a quantitative test based on the principle of the en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ay.  An antibody binding protein is coated on the surface of a microtiter plate on the Chloramphenicol ELISA Kit.  Chloramphenicol containing samples or standards and an antibody directed against chloramphenicol are given into the wells of the microtiter plate on the Chloramphenicol ELISA kit.  The chloramphenicol contained in samples or standards will bind to the antibody which reacts with the binding protein coated onto the microtiter plate of the Chloramphenicol ELISA kit.  After 30 minutes incubation at room temperature, a chloramphenicol-peroxidase conjugate is added into the wells of the Chloramphenicol ELISA kit without a preceding washing step to saturate free antibody binding sites. After additional 15 minutes incubation at room temperature, the wells of the Chloramphenicol ELISA test are washed with diluted washing solution to remove unbound material. A substrate solution is added to the Chloramphenicol ELISA test and incubated for 15 minutes, resulting in the development of a blue color on the Chloramphenicol ELISA test kit. The color development on the Chloramphenicol ELISA test is inhibited by the addition of a stop solution, and the color turns yellow. The yellow color is measured photometrically at 450 nm. The concentration of chloramphenicol on this Chloramphenicol ELISA test kit is indirectly proportional to the color intensity of the Chloramphenicol Food ELISA test sample.

Due to its outstanding antibacterial properties, chloramphenicol is an often used antibiotic in the production of milk, meat and eggs. In humans it leads to haematotoxic side effects like the chloramphenicol induced aplastic anemia. This has caused low limits in Germany, e.g. 1 μg/kg for milk, meat and eggs.  Untill now, the chloramphenicol concentration was determined by radioimmunoassay or by gas chromatography. However, compared with conventional methods, enzyme immunoassays show some essential advantages. There is no need to work with radioactive material; the required assay time on this Chloramphenicol Food ELISA Test Kit is shorter and the sensitivity is better than with chromatographic methods.  Forty samples on this Food ELISA test kit can be assayed in duplicate within 60 minutes.
